This winter has been unbelievable so far!! This past fall I was attending school down in Prescott, Arizona. Along with school I had been climbing and mountain biking a bunch getting psyched for the upcoming season. On December 15th classes were done and it was time to ski. Nick and I headed to Silverton for a Black Diamond photo shoot. We were blessed to arrive to four feet of fresh snow for our first runs of the year! Next Nick DeVore and I were headed up to British Columbia.We drove up from Aspen, stopping along the way at Driggs and then Rossland. Finally on the third day of driving we ended up in Revelstoke. The snowbanks were head high and the snow kept fallong. Nick and I we welcomed by the Sweetgrass crew. For the next few days we filmed with Sweetgrass Productions up on Rogers Pass and the new Revelstoke Mountain Resort, skiing deep pow and epic pillows.DEEP POWDER A few days in Nick and I were shooting with Sweetgrass on the Resort. It had snowed the night before and our spirits were high. We were all just stoked to be skiing in a new rad zone with deep snow and epic lines. We all hiked up to North Bowl at the top to shoot some lines.When we dropped in the snowpack was feeling a bit funky, it was woomphing and something in the air just wasn’t right. I had just reached the top of my line as Nick was dropping in. I could see just the top and he was skiing strong and fluid as he went out of sight. Immediately as he dropped his bottom air I heard screams for help. I packed up my gear and headed to the bottom….We ended up driving back to Aspen in two days (brutal drive all in a blizzard), for Nick to get back to the elbow shop.  I sit here now on the 10th day of February, with Nick on his third week of healing his shattered elbow. He is doing well and recovering fast. Niki’s Arm  OUCH!Niki’s elbow…damn! With this change of plans I skiied in aspen for about a week and then headed up to Jackson where I experience the deepest snow I have ever skied without a doubt.
